Texture and Sugar Type

If you want lips that feel smooth and soft like summer skin, the texture and sugar type of your scrub matter. Coarse textures remove dead skin more strongly, while fine textures clean gently. Natural sugars like sucrose or brown sugar give mild exfoliation without causing micro-tears, keeping your lips healthy. Larger, grittier sugar particles work better for very dry or rough lips. Fine particles give smoother results, especially on sensitive lips. The type of sugar also affects how well the scrub holds together and how quickly it dissolves. Hygiene and Application

Choosing the right lip scrub improves hygiene and gives you a healthy look. Stick or tube containers stay cleaner because they don’t require touching the product directly. Jars can be used safely if you clean them well and use a clean applicator each time. Always apply with a clean finger or tool to prevent germs from spreading. Keep your lip scrub in a cool, dry place to help it stay fresh longer. After using, rinse or wipe away any leftover residue to leave lips smooth and comfortable. How Often Should You Use Lip Scrubs Weekly?

You should use lip scrubs 1-2 times per week, depending on your lips’ sensitivity. If they’re dry or flaky, you can do it twice; otherwise once is plenty, then moisturize afterward to seal in hydration.

How Should You Store Lip Scrubs Properly?

Store lip scrubs in a cool, dry place, tightly sealed away from sunlight. Keep the lid closed between uses, use clean hands or a spatula, and avoid dipping wet fingers to prevent contamination and spoilage.
